Parking occupancy sensing refers to the technology used to detect the presence or absence of vehicles in parking spaces in real-time. These sensors are installed in or above parking spots and utilize various detection methods such as ultrasonic, infrared, magnetic, or camera-based systems. The data from these sensors helps drivers find available parking spots quickly and assists in optimizing parking space utilization and management. The main components of parking occupancy sensing are hardware, software, and services. Hardware refers to the physical components of a system that can be seen and touched. They use different sensors such as ultrasonic sensors, infrared sensors, camera-based sensors, radar sensors, and others, that detect and monitor parking space availability. These systems are deployed in on-street and off-street settings and support both wired and wireless connectivity options. Key applications include commercial, residential, government, airports, shopping centers, hospitals, and others.

The increasing vehicle ownership is expected to propel the growth of the parking occupancy sensing market going forward. Vehicle ownership refers to the possession and registration of a motor vehicle by an individual or entity. The rising urbanization drives rising vehicle ownership as more people move to cities seeking economic opportunities and personal mobility. Parking occupancy sensing systems support this rise by optimizing limited parking resources, reducing the time vehicles spend searching for parking, and enhancing urban traffic flow. For instance, in April 2024, according to The Society of Motor Manufacturers and Traders (SMMT), a UK-based trade association representing the automotive industry, in 2023, the total number of vehicles on UK roads hit a record high of 41.4 million, driven by a 1.6% increase in car ownership, reaching 35.69 million units. Major companies operating in the parking occupancy sensing market are focusing on technological advancements, such as smart truck parking availability systems, to enhance logistics efficiency and driver safety. Smart truck parking availability systems refer to technology-driven solutions that use sensors, IoT, and real-time data analytics to monitor, predict, and display available parking spaces for trucks, improving efficiency and reducing idle time. For instance, in August 2025, Streetline, a U.S.-based intelligent transportation company, launched its AI-powered smart truck parking availability system along the I-10 corridor, featuring AI cameras for occupancy detection, dynamic space allocation, and integration with traffic management platforms. These features improve operational performance in freight logistics by minimizing driver downtime, supporting hours-of-service compliance, and optimizing route planning. In January 2025, Swarco, an Austria-based provider of intelligent transportation systems and traffic management solutions, acquired Lacroix Traffic, the traffic tech division of the French Lacroix Group for an undisclosed amount. With this acquisition, Swarco aimed to strengthen its integrated intelligent transportation systems portfolio, expanding its capabilities and market reach in traffic and parking management, especially across French-speaking and Spanish markets.
